1973 BMW Touring vs. 1997 Renault Spider

To start off, 1997 Renault Spider is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 BMW Touring.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 BMW Touring would be higher. At 1,998 cc (4 cylinders), 1997 Renault Spider is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1997 Renault Spider (140 HP @ 5750 RPM) has 55 more horse power than 1973 BMW Touring. (85 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1997 Renault Spider should accelerate faster than 1973 BMW Touring.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1973 BMW Touring weights approximately 40 kg more than 1997 Renault Spider.

Let's talk about torque, 1997 Renault Spider (185 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 55 more torque (in Nm) than 1973 BMW Touring. (130 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1997 Renault Spider will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1973 BMW Touring.
